Elements Affecting College Rankings:.

The position of Top Ranked Universities in Uganda and across East Africa is determined by various aspects, including:.

Academic Reputation: Based on studies of academics and Top Universities in Uganda employers.
Company Reputation: Reflecting the top quality of graduates and their employability.
Faculty/Student Ratio: Showing the level of personalized focus students obtain.
Research Study Citations per Professors: Measuring the effect of research study outcome.
International Professors Ratio: Mirroring the variety and international perspective of the establishment.
International Trainee Ratio: Showing the college's good looks to global pupils.
These metrics, typically utilized by global ranking companies, offer a detailed assessment of a university's efficiency and track record. Nonetheless, it's important to recognize that positions are simply one variable to consider when choosing a college.
